[SERVER-74910] Create concurrency test suite that runs with multitenancySupport enabled Created: 15/Mar/23  Updated: 08/Jan/24  Resolved: 08/Jan/24

Status: Closed
Project: Core Server
Component/s: None
Affects Version/s: None
Fix Version/s: 7.3.0-rc0

Type: Task Priority: Major - P3
Reporter: Janna Golden Assignee: Sophia Tan
Resolution: Fixed Votes: 0
Labels: ntdi_must_have, ntdi_test_plan
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ified

Issue Links:
Depends
depends on SERVER-83919 Abstract multi client test case and b... Closed
Issue split
split to SERVER-83670 Avoid using too long tenant prefixed ... Closed
split to SERVER-83674 Exclude unsupported workloads from mu... Closed
split to SERVER-83689 Set tenant id on FSM work threads for... Closed
Related
is related to SERVER-82279 listDatabases with unsigned security ... Closed
Tested
is testing SERVER-82260 ValidatedTenancyScope has neither ten... Needs Scheduling
Assigned Teams:
Serverless
Backwards Compatibility: Fully Compatible
Sprint: Server Serverless 2023-05-01, Server Serverless 2023-05-15, Service Arch 2023-10-16, Service Arch 2023-10-30, Service Arch 2023-11-13, Server Serverless 2023-10-02, Service Arch 2023-11-27, Service Arch 2023-12-11, Service Arch 2023-12-25, Service Arch 2024-01-08, Service Arch 2024-01-22
Participants:
Story Points: 8

 Description   

Create a FSM suite that runs with multitenancySupport enabled and execute the fsm workloads with multiple tenants concurrently.



 Comments   
Comment by Githook User [ 05/Jan/24 ]

Author:

{'name': 'Sophia Tan', 'email': 'sophia_tll@hotmail.com', 'username': 'sophiatll'}

Message: SERVER-74910 Create concurrency test suite that runs with multitenancySupport enabled

GitOrigin-RevId: 6ce2f945b3632a8b32b62300e4d666fdc4037229
Branch: master
https://github.com/mongodb/mongo/commit/4617e4b3b43a5b837ed8a7996085f35d1721339e

Comment by Sophia Tan [ 11/May/23 ]

As the API clean up tasks help us to uncover issue more efficiently, the priority of this task will be lower than the API clean up tasks.  

Comment by Janna Golden [ 29/Mar/23 ]

We'd like to investigate whether running this suite versus a fsm concurrency suite is worthwhile - if we cannot inject a tenantId into all command requests, it may or may not provide valuable coverage. cc sophia.tan@mongodb.com

Generated at Thu Feb 08 06:28:52 UTC 2024 using Jira 9.7.1#970001-sha1:2222b88b221c4928ef0de3161136cc90c8356a66.